If you start with three stations on one side of the river you're set. I'd be interested in hearing some tips from people who can get to 600 on a regular basis. I seem to have trouble with the 450-550 passenger level. Only real tips I have: - Make sure each line has a variety of stops, i.e. no O,O,Tr,O lines. I always shoot for one circle, one triangle, and (hopefully) one square on each line - Avoid using both tunnels early in the game (I hate having to purchase a tunnel early) - Buy more lines early (can alleviate congestion with more lines instead of upgrading capacity) - Usually there's a "pause and destroy" period where I redo most of the lines. The specialty stops always screw things up. - If you delete the track with the capacity upgrade you lose the extra car when it's rebuilt. Which is why I avoid that upgrade until I'm 100% certain I need it, and I know the tracks aren't going to change - Overlap stations with multiple lines. Square is the least frequent stop, eliminating transfers will extend the game - Get lucky 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
